SCRA Preparation Strategies:
To
make a good strategic plan for SCRA one should know the paper patter
and syllabus, in an article I shared about the best study material,
previous papers and detailed syllabus of UPSC SCRA Exam. But still I
would like to open the topic wise details of each SCRA paper to make
this article on flow. As for each section we have some specific tips and
strategies for candidates
- SCRA General Studies Paper: This paper comprises of English (general and comprehensive), current affairs. The current affairs section will carry questions from categories like Indian History, Latest International and National Events, Politics, Indian Culture and Society, Technology, Economy and Constitution of India etc. related topics
- Physical Science Paper: In this section you will have to face questions from HSC level physics and chemistry subject questions.
- Math Aptitude: Candidates need to study syllabus of HSC level mathematics

The
most important thing is to download the syllabus of SCRA 2014, this
will lead you to delimit the area of practicing topics as well as
knowing syllabus and pattern work as a blue print to success because you
only have to study those topics which belongs to your SCR papers.
- Work on Basics: In most cases we find candidates getting frustrated with the trickiest and toughest topics but actually the reason that causes this frustration is not having command over their basics, to do this you requires to go through the syllabus of your HSC, in that consider reviewing the topics you are not friendly with as well as you can also remind of your practice tests, class tests and main exams questions you did not attempt. After making list of such topics first prepare and practice them.
- Be in touch of Current Scenario and Happenings: The GK part is something in that a book was never enough for any one, You all need to follow you daddy’s instructions like he always say Watch TV News channels, read newspapers, business and career magazines etc.
- You need to make sure that your grammar should be grammar– To prepare the English grammar and comprehension section consider observing topics from Civil Services Exams Syllabus of English, study all the topics mentioned in it. Better you get a English Language preparation book of civil service exam so that you would be able to solve Grammar and Vocab related MCQ based questions.
- Play with equations and numerical– Consider buying CBSE or ISCE level Math Practice books and start solving each and every question, practice them as much as you can.
- Be a Clock Dog – Prepare a study plan a bit higher more than your comfort zone, making a study plan is the easiest job but following it can be the worst phase so make sure that you have time for all extra curriculum in it as well otherwise study pressure will make you anxious.
- Practice Makes a Man Perfect – The universal rule Practice, Practice and Practice More … take your own speed tests, solve sample and previous papers of last years.
